WebOct 26, 2024 · A pressure vessel is equipped with flanged nozzles placed on both the cylindrical shell and on the curved part of the torispherical head. The DN 300 (NPS 12 in.) type welding neck flanges class 300 are compliant with ASME B16.5 and are made of ASTM A105 material. The gaskets used are of the spiral-wound type according to ASME B16.20. WebIn this case the plate pack is connected to the shell by a girth flange. This product variant is also used when spare plate packs are held on stock to enable a rapid turnaround during short shutdowns of the plant. WebAllowable stress for flange design (7.8.9) Allowable stresses that have been established on the basis of short-time tensile strength shall not be used for the design of girth flanges, gasketed tubesheets and gasketed flat covers.
